Here’s where it gets real: The technical differences in detail

Costs and Efficiency:

When it comes to price and running costs, the biggest differences usually appear. This is often where you see which car fits your budget better in the long run.

Citroen Jumpy Transporter has a hardly perceptible advantage in terms of price – it starts at 32100 £, while the Kia PV5 costs 32800 £. That’s a price difference of around 690 £.

In terms of energy consumption, the advantage goes to the Kia PV5: with 19.80 kWh per 100 km, it’s slightly more efficient than the Citroen Jumpy Transporter with 23.60 kWh. That’s a difference of about 3.80 kWh.

As for range, the Kia PV5 performs a bit better – achieving up to 400 km, about 72 km more than the Citroen Jumpy Transporter.

Engine and Performance:

Power, torque and acceleration are the classic benchmarks for car enthusiasts – and here, some clear differences start to show.

When it comes to engine power, the Citroen Jumpy Transporter has a minimal edge – offering 180 HP compared to 163 HP. That’s roughly 17 HP more horsepower.

In acceleration from 0 to 100 km/h, the Kia PV5 is to a small extent quicker – completing the sprint in 10.70 s, while the Citroen Jumpy Transporter takes 12.10 s. That’s about 1.40 s faster.

In terms of top speed, the Citroen Jumpy Transporter performs somewhat better – reaching 160 km/h, while the Kia PV5 tops out at 135 km/h. The difference is around 25 km/h.

There’s also a difference in torque: Citroen Jumpy Transporter pulls evident stronger with 400 Nm compared to 250 Nm. That’s about 150 Nm difference.

Space and Everyday Use:

Beyond pure performance, interior space and usability matter most in daily life. This is where you see which car is more practical and versatile.

Seats: Citroen Jumpy Transporter offers to a small extent more seating capacity – 6 vs 5.

In curb weight, Citroen Jumpy Transporter is slight lighter – 1722 kg compared to 1860 kg. The difference is around 138 kg.

In maximum load capacity, the Citroen Jumpy Transporter performs distinct better – up to 6100 L, which is about 1680 L more than the Kia PV5.

When it comes to payload, Citroen Jumpy Transporter noticeable takes the win – 1226 kg compared to 790 kg. That’s a difference of about 436 kg.
